Japan Smart Buildings Market Size & Growth Rate (2026-2032)

Japan Smart Buildings Market Size & Growth Rate (2026-2032)

The Japan Smart Buildings Market was estimated at USD 230 Million in 2025 and is projected to reach USD 275 Million by 2032, growing at a CAGR of 3.8% from 2026 to 2032.

Japan Smart Buildings Market Synopsis

The Japan Smart Buildings Market is currently experiencing a surge driven by urbanization and a cultural shift towards sustainability. As cities become denser, the demand for intelligent building solutions that enhance energy efficiency and occupant comfort has intensified. This evolving landscape is a direct response to both environmental concerns and technological innovations.

Technologies like IoT, AI, and advanced data analytics are at the forefront of this transformation. They allow for better management of resources, increased security, and improvements in overall building performance. With significant investments from both the government and private sectors, the market is set for continued growth in the coming years.

Japan Smart Buildings Market Year-wise Growth Rate and Key Drivers

This graph illustrates the annual growth rates of the Japan Smart Buildings Market from 2021 to 2032, highlighting a steady upward trajectory and projected expansion over the forecast period.

Japan Smart Buildings Market Year-wise Growth Rate and Key Drivers

The table below presents the year‑wise growth rates along with the key drivers influencing the market

Year Growth Rate Major Drivers
2021 -2.0% Delayed project approvals from Japan's Ministry of Land
2022 5.1% Government incentives for energy-efficient building technologies
2023 3.4% Increased demand for IoT integration in urban infrastructure
2024 2.8% Rise in remote working boosting smart office solutions
2025 2.3% Regulatory push for advanced energy management systems
2026 3.8% Growing urban population drives smart residential developments
2027 3.0% Enhanced building safety regulations post-earthquake awareness
2028 3.6% Corporate sustainability goals promoting smart energy solutions
2029 3.4% Investment in AI-driven building management systems growth
2030 3.6% National increase in retrofitting older buildings for efficiency
2031 3.9% Accelerated adoption of renewable energy technologies in buildings
2032 3.8% Focus on enhancing tenant experience through smart tech

Evaluation of Restraints in Japan Smart Buildings Market

Despite the promising growth, several factors are holding back the Japan Smart Buildings Market. High initial investment costs for implementing advanced technologies deter many potential adopters. Additionally, interoperability issues among various systems complicate integration efforts, leading to inefficient performance. The shortage of skilled professionals capable of designing and maintaining smart building systems further hampers progress. Cultural hesitance towards embracing new technologies and growing concerns around data privacy also pose challenges that need addressing for wider acceptance.

Government Initiatives in the Japan Smart Buildings Market

Government policy is playing a crucial role in shaping the Japan Smart Buildings Market. Initiatives aimed at promoting energy efficiency and sustainability are gaining momentum. Regulatory frameworks are being developed to support the integration of smart technologies, and public investments are encouraging innovation in building infrastructure.

  • A recently completed Smart Building Initiative aimed to enhance energy efficiency through advanced technologies like IoT and AI.
  • Currently, there are ongoing projects that provide tax incentives for companies investing in smart building solutions.
  • The Building Energy Efficiency Act sets new standards for energy performance, pushing for greater use of renewable energy sources in buildings.
  • Upcoming initiatives include a planned public-private partnership focusing on smart city development expected to roll out in the next few years.
